Additional Information: | This house contributes to the architectural significance of the proposed Jefferson Avenue Historic District as an interesting example of the Tudor Revival style. This basic gabled ell form house has a stone veneer to reflect the English castle version of the style. The wood shingle roof and inset second story window on the main elevation are details that suggest the style. Paired four-light windows suggest the casements of the style and the steeply-pitched shallow entry pavilion has a round arched door and flared walls that also suggest the Tudor Revival style. A stone veneer garage also sits on the property. |
